The estate for the late Whitney Houston, has signed a deal with Primary Wave Music Publishing, and has announced big plans for Houston's music - including a Broadway musical. Primary Wave is currently 'in discussions' with Broadway producers to bring a musical and Vegas-style production to the stage, according to her sister-in-law Pat Houston, who is executor of the estate..
"Whitney was America's sweetheart, and the idea now is to remind people that that is what her legacy is," commented Larry Mestel, Primary Wave's founder.
Other projects include a touring concert with a hologram of the singer who died in 2012 performing on stage, and a new album of unreleased tracks from her debut album in 1985, The touring hologram is already in the development stages, and will be backed up by her original band and touring back up singers - including her brother Gary.
